Elements Influencing the Cost of Private Psychiatrist Services
The cost of seeing a private psychiatrist can vary considerably based on numerous aspects. Here's a breakdown:
1. Geographic Location
The area where a psychiatrist practices plays a vital function in determining service costs. For example, psychiatry private practice psychiatrists in urban locations generally charge higher costs compared to those in rural areas.
2. Experience and Qualifications
Psychiatrists with more comprehensive training, specialized accreditations, or years of experience frequently command higher costs. Clients might find it advantageous to choose highly experienced experts, particularly when dealing with intricate conditions.
3. Session Length and Frequency
Typically, a preliminary assessment lasts longer-- typically around 60 minutes-- while follow-up sessions might range from 30 to 60 minutes. The charge structure might differ, so understanding the length of time the sessions will be and how often they are scheduled can influence the overall cost.
4. Type of Treatment
The kind of treatment or service provided can likewise affect costs. For example, some psychiatrists might provide particular therapy techniques (like cognitive behavioral therapy) or combined treatment sessions with medication management, which could differ in rates.
5. Administrative Fees
In some practices, administrative costs might be contributed to the final expense. This might include fees for documentation, phone consultations, or coordinating care with other healthcare suppliers.
6. Insurance Coverage
Lots of private psychiatrist uk psychiatrists accept insurance coverage, which can significantly lower out-of-pocket expenses for clients. Understanding one's insurance plan and calling the psychiatrist's office ahead of time can assist clarify possible expenditures.
Average Costs of Private Psychiatrist ServicesService TypeTypical Cost (GBP)Initial Consultation₤ 200 - ₤ 500Follow-up Sessions₤ 100 - ₤ 300MedicationsVaries (additional)Therapy Sessions₤ 150 - ₤ 400Initial Consultation
The initial assessment is the very first conference where the psychiatrist will evaluate the patient's requirements. The cost for this session can vary between ₤ 200 and ₤ 500, depending on the psychiatrist's competence and place.
Follow-up Sessions
Subsequent sessions generally cost ₤ 100 to ₤ 300. The frequency of these sessions might be as soon as a week, biweekly, or monthly, depending on the patient's requirements.
Therapy Sessions
Therapy, which may include medication management, generally costs between ₤ 150 and ₤ 400. Clients ought to inquire about the specific types of treatment offered and the associated expenses.
Medications
While the cost of sessions appears, medications prescribed by psychiatrists need separate consideration. The prices can differ widely depending upon the type and dosage of the medication, as well as whether generics are readily available.

Q2: Are the costs of medications typically included in the psychiatrist's costs?
A2: No, medications are typically billed individually. Patients must discuss this with their psychiatrist to get an estimate of potential medication costs.
